A thesis template for the
IFS Institute for Software
at OST Eastern Switzerland University of Applied Sciences, using the OST visual
style. It provides a styled title page, running headers, automatic numbering, a
table of contents, helper functions for tables, and ready-made chapter and
appendix scaffolding.
This is an IFS template, not an official OST-wide template. It is endorsed and
maintained by the IFS Institute for Software.
Usage
Create a new project from the template:
typst init @preview/ost-ifs-thesis
Then edit meta.typ to set your title, authors, and advisors, and write your
content in chapters/.
Structure
| File / folder | Purpose |
|---|---|
main.typ |
Entry point that wires everything together |
meta.typ |
Title, subtitle, authors, advisors, thesis type |
chapters/ |
One file per chapter and appendix |
refs.yaml |
Bibliography in Hayagriva format |
figures/ |
Your own images and figures |
Languages
Set the document language in main.typ via the lang argument ("en" or
"de"). Role labels on the title page are translated automatically.
Fonts
The template uses Roboto and falls back to the built-in Libertinus Serif
if Roboto is unavailable. Font files are not bundled (typst/packages does
not allow it), so download Roboto first — paste both commands at once:
curl -L --create-dirs -o .fonts/Roboto/Roboto.ttf \
"https://raw.githubusercontent.com/google/fonts/main/ofl/roboto/Roboto%5Bwdth%2Cwght%5D.ttf"
curl -L --create-dirs -o .fonts/Roboto/Roboto-Italic.ttf \
"https://raw.githubusercontent.com/google/fonts/main/ofl/roboto/Roboto-Italic%5Bwdth%2Cwght%5D.ttf"
These are the official Roboto variable fonts (SIL Open Font License): two files
that together cover every weight plus true italics. (The first line alone is
enough if you don't need italics.)
-
Typst web app: fonts placed in the project are picked up automatically.
-
Command line: the Typst CLI does not auto-load project fonts, so point it
at the folder:typst compile --font-path .fonts main.typAlternatively, install Roboto system-wide. Without it, the template falls back
to Libertinus Serif.
